If you are not already familiar
with them, I recommend the studies of Dora L. Costa &
Matthew Kahn on the decline in social capital:
Understanding the Decline in Social Capital, 1952-1988 and
Civic Engagement and Community Heterogeneity: An
Economist`s Perspective. [PDF]
Both of them explicitly mention
racial diversity as a
cause of the
decline in social capital over the recent
generations. Though one can almost sense their
apprehension in bringing up the subject, they clearly
recognize multiculturalism`s corrosive effect on
cohesiveness within a nation.
